Output a987e30af6009ccd49e8198cdde6bd033e2bb6b14150b66e9e1bba55dbe304df:3

value
18869050
script pubkey
OP_0 OP_PUSHBYTES_20 ec4b66373b232f62cfec24ef70c460da08aa3bc9
address
bc1qa39kvdemyvhk9nlvynhhp3rqmgy25w7fu73j6d
transaction
a987e30af6009ccd49e8198cdde6bd033e2bb6b14150b66e9e1bba55dbe304df